That is the custom backplate found on the recently announced GeForce GTX 680 Superclocked+. More importantly of course are the specs of the card: a new boost clock of 1113MHz, and a base clock of 1058MHz. The memory has further been tuned with a stock frequency of 6208MHz. Those are up from a stock boost clock of 1058 MHz (which becomes this card’s base clock), a base of 1006 MHz, and a memory frequency of 6000 MHz.
